County's five-year strategic plan explained in Ada Wednesday
Vision: Unite our community heritage with new growth, expansion, innovation and talent for Hardin County to become a model community in northwest Ohio.
Ada CIC members will hear first-hand about that vision, which is part of the Hardin County Chamber and Business Alliance five-year strategic plan.
The session is part of CIC’s monthly meeting, open to the public is at noon in the Dean’s Heritage Room (Conference Room 7) in McIntosh Center at Ohio Northern University.
Representatives of the county chamber and business alliance will make the presentation in Ada.
A nine-page working draft of the plan is an attachment at the bottom of this story.
The plan identifies six goals:
1 – Foster economic vitality
2 – Revitalize communities
3 – Invest in people
4 – Promote agricultural connectivity
5 – Build community collaboration
6 – Strengthen the Hardin County Chamber and Business Alliance.
